What Actually Matters in a Small Space Sauna

When space is limited, every detail matters more.

Factor 01

Footprint and Placement

Look for designs that can fit:

  • corners
  • against walls
  • inside existing rooms

A sauna shouldn't disrupt your space — it should blend into it.

Factor 02

Vertical vs Horizontal Space

Even in small areas, vertical design matters.

Compact saunas are often designed to:

  • maximize internal space
  • minimize external footprint
Factor 03

Power and Setup Simplicity

In smaller homes, convenience is everything.

  • standard outlet compatibility
  • minimal installation
  • plug-and-use setup

The easier it is to start, the more often you will.

Factor 04

Heat Comfort (Not Just Heat Level)

In smaller enclosures, comfort becomes critical.

This is why many users prefer infrared:

  • gentler heat
  • easier breathing
  • longer sessions

Quick Comparison: Choosing the Right Small Sauna

Option Best For Why It Works
1 Person Infrared Sauna Apartments / solo use Compact, efficient, easy to use daily
Corner Sauna Maximizing unused space Fits naturally into room layouts
Indoor Infrared Sauna Convenience No weather limitations
Low EMF Sauna Comfort-focused users More controlled environment

Frequently Asked Questions

Can you put a sauna in a small room?

Yes, many infrared saunas are specifically designed for compact spaces like bedrooms or apartments.

What is the smallest sauna size?

1-person saunas are the most space-efficient and commonly used in smaller homes.

Do small saunas work as well as large ones?

Yes, especially for personal use — consistency matters more than size.
